Details of the settlement have yet to be finalized, but it sounded like programs would be able to selectively pay athletes by sport. They'll use roster caps on all sports to keep a lid on expenses.
One question (can of worms) will be the statutory definition of employee vs. contractor in the context of college sports, which category athletes fall under, and what the legal rights both players and athletic departments will have, from unionizing & collective bargaining, striking, at will employment, right to work, subcontracting, and more.
